Transaction e86dffbcb7b72b727592929beb6965c8f403094d5617cea76a53ac4bd9a005af
1 Input
1 Output
-
e86dffbcb7b72b727592929beb6965c8f403094d5617cea76a53ac4bd9a005af:0
- value
- 454490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5b350409cc3b57925be4dc0b788191d266cd8e9 OP_EQUAL
- address
- 3JFm3Beqw4Hhu2K1cBrBBYvVyLUWjkxtVT